Is it legal for John J. McGuire III to trade Dell Technologies Inc (DELL) stock?

Yes. Members of Congress are allowed to trade individual stocks, including Dell Technologies Inc (DELL), but the STOCK Act of 2012 requires them to publicly disclose each transaction within 45 days. BullishWhales tracks those disclosures; this page does not imply the trade was improper.

How soon must members of Congress disclose a trade?

Under the STOCK Act, members of Congress must publicly report a covered transaction within 45 days of the trade. Filings can still be delayed, amended, or contain errors.
